About this Dataset

Switzerland recorded 4.9 % of active women (15–74) in 2025. The most recent year-on-year change was +0.3pp. The historical series (2005–2025) shows a peak of 5.3 in 2021 and a trough of 4.3 in 2023.

Data sourced from Eurostat via SDMX REST API. Values use harmonised methodology ensuring cross-country comparability within the European statistical framework.
